Saudi Aramco’s Q1 net profit slips on lower demand and prices
Saudi Aramco posted a year-on-year (YoY) drop in Q1 2023 net profit to $31.9 billion from $39.5 billion as lower demand for oil pressured prices, but said it plans to move ahead with capacity expansion. Saudi Arabia economy grew 3.9% in Q1 boosted by non-oil activities
Saudi Arabia’s economy grew by 3.9% year-on-year in the first quarter of 2023, according to initial government estimates of real gross domestic product published on Sunday. Saudi’s Kingdom Holding increases stake in UK’s Phoenix Group
Kingdom Holding Company (KHC) announced on Sunday an additional 274.2 million Saudi riyals ($73.10 million) investment in Phoenix Group. The new investment increases Kingdom Holding’s ownership in the UK-based insurance, savings and retirement firm to 5% from 4%, the company said in a statement to the Saudi stock exchange.
